Why you can't got to IRC? You can do this via web page by clicking #2238help link in my signature.

If you type ~pp and you see that you have all party points free, then mostly likely they are gone.
Critters were deleted and with them everything they were wearing and nothing can be done about it.

Followers are a bit risky to use because there seems to be bug that can make them deleted with map
when you leave it. I thought it's fixed but I guess it's not.

If you described in detail how the situation looked then it could help in fixing.
